Forest Interactive Foundation launches Bayu Hackathon, calls for forward-thinkers to register
Published:  Jun 23, 2022 11:00 AM
Updated: 3:02 AM

Forest Interactive Foundation launches Bayu Hackathon, a nation-building program that focuses on education enrichment in the field of technology, to empower future innovators capable of developing tech-forward ideas and solutions for Sabah.

Supported by Jawala Plantation Industries and the Ministry of Science, Technology and Innovation (MOSTI) Sabah, the program will take place from July 29 to July 31, 2022 in the state’s capital city, Kota Kinabalu.

With the tagline Code, Learn, and Meet, Bayu Hackathon is now open for registration to Malaysians aged between 20-30 years old who are currently in their final-year study in university, are fresh university graduates, or are currently looking for job opportunities. Additionally, participants who have previously received formal or informal education in tech-related skills, have an eye for design, or have business-related knowledge and experience are encouraged to apply.

The program aims to gather the brightest minds to develop the next big idea for Sabah, while improving employability through industry exposure as well as entrepreneurship and soft skills development. Shortlisted applicants will undergo an intensive hackathon challenges and workshops that cover resume building, mock interviews, and pitching sessions.

As a part of the hackathon challenge, participants will take part in building an app, game, program, or platform that aligns with the fundamental cornerstone of the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), particularly on Quality Education (4), Sustainable Cities and Communities (11), and Life on Land (15).

Through this immersive hackathon program, participants also have the chance to win cash prizes in the following categories:

1. The Best Overall Project: RM3,000

2. The Best Idea: RM2,000

3. The Best Business Pitch: RM1,000

4. The Jury's Award: RM1,000
